Lilium 'Blackbird

A truly beautiful lily, a customer favorite, Lilium 'Blackbird' puts on a spectacular show, adding depth and dynamic quality to any garden. The deep red, three to six inch blooms make a great companion for roses, cone flowers, and other lilies.

The striking deep red of these blooms is satin shaded and speckled in black, reminiscent of a blackbird's feathers in the sunlight, a very interesting effect. They are also very easy to care for, resistant to cold, heat, disease, and pests.

Care Tips

This lily requires moist, well-drained, nutrient rich soil. It may be necessary to use an all-purpose fertilizer with every other watering, especially if you are growing in a container. This plant also requires full sunlight, and may not respond well to being indoors. A grow light or bright window might be necessary to grow Blackbird as a houseplant.
